Secure Corrugated Iron Sheet Placement & Care
Installing and maintaining corrugated metal sheets here effectively requires careful attention to detail to ensure a long-lasting and weatherproof structure. First, the base must be perfectly plumb and adequately reinforced to prevent sagging over time. When positioning the sheets, ensure a minimum overlap of at least one rib to effectively shed water. Fasteners, such as screws with plastic washers, are crucial for preventing corrosion and creating a secure seal. Regularly inspecting the sheets for any signs of damage, like blemishes or loose clips, and promptly repairing them will significantly prolong their lifespan. Moreover, rinsing the sheets with a mild cleanser and water periodically can remove built-up dirt and further protect them from speedy damage.

Opting For Long-Lasting Roof Surfaces Compared
When considering a new roof or a upgrade project, durability is often a key factor. Different roofing options boast varying levels of resistance against weathering, impacting how long they’ll last effectively. Clay roofs are recognized for their exceptional , endurance, often lasting a century, though they present with a increased upfront price. Asphalt shingles, a popular choice, offer a balance of value and reasonable lifespan, typically lasting 15-30 years. Wood shingles and shakes can add a distinctive aesthetic and offer ample protection, with durations ranging from 20 to 50 years, depending on the type and care. Finally, the ideal roofing substance relies on a budget, weather conditions, and design choices.
